Sales Representative - Immunology

Malaysia Novartis MYR 6,000–MYR 12,000 per month, plus performance incentives and benefits*
Job Description

Novartis is seeking a Sales Representative to promote immunology medicines to healthcare professionals in Malaysia. Requirements typically include a degree in pharmacy, life sciences, business, or a related discipline; relevant pharmaceutical or specialty-care sales experience; strong communication and presentation skills; a valid driving licence; and the ability to travel within the assigned territory. The candidate is expected to build trusted relationships with doctors and healthcare institutions, achieve sales targets, explain clinical and product information accurately, maintain compliant customer records, monitor market developments, and collaborate with medical, market access, and commercial teams. Knowledge of immunology, hospital sales, and Malaysia’s healthcare environment would be advantageous.

Company Info

Novartis is a global medicines company headquartered in Switzerland, focused on discovering and developing innovative treatments for serious and chronic diseases. Its work spans areas such as immunology, oncology, cardiovascular and renal conditions, neuroscience, and ophthalmology. The company combines pharmaceutical research, clinical development, regulatory expertise, and commercial operations to bring new medicines to patients worldwide. In Malaysia, Novartis works with healthcare professionals, hospitals, government bodies, and other partners to support access to specialty medicines and improve patient outcomes. Employees typically work in a collaborative, science-led environment with strong expectations around ethical promotion, compliance, inclusion, continuous learning, and customer focus. Benefits and employment terms vary by role and local policy, while sales positions generally include performance-based compensation.

Destination Guide

Malaysia offers opportunities in pharmaceutical sales, healthcare, technology, manufacturing, finance, and shared services, especially around Kuala Lumpur, Selangor, Penang, and Johor. For island living, Penang combines a strong healthcare and business sector with heritage streets, diverse food, beaches, and a relaxed lifestyle. Langkawi is quieter and scenic but has fewer corporate opportunities. Malaysian culture is multicultural, with Malay, Chinese, Indian, and Indigenous influences; English is widely used in professional settings. Living costs are moderate, though central Kuala Lumpur and popular parts of Penang can be more expensive. Public transport is strongest in the Klang Valley, while cars or motorcycles are more useful elsewhere. Foreign professionals generally need employer-sponsored authorization, such as an Employment Pass, arranged before starting work. Requirements, salary thresholds, and family permits can change, so applicants should confirm details with Novartis and Malaysian immigration authorities.
